Upgrades

i have about $3000 to spend on my 2001 cl-s. i am thinkin about gettin the Pioneer Avic n1 and custom out my trunk. thats goin to run me about $3000. Or should i get some proformance instead. so far i put in an AEM cold air and power slot rotors. I'm so undecided on wut to do next. Any suggestion on wut the best thing to get.

$3000 hmmmmmmm

$1250 Headers
$279 Intake
$1095 Exhaust
$300 Bore out throttle body
